PoolParty and OpenText Core Digital Asset Management complement each other well in enterprise content operations. OpenText Core DAM manages approved digital assets, while PoolParty adds semantic enrichment, taxonomy management, and knowledge graph-driven classification to improve findability, governance, and reuse.
Direction: OpenText Core Digital Asset Management to PoolParty, then back to OpenText Core Digital Asset Management
When new images, videos, documents, or brand assets are uploaded into OpenText Core DAM, the asset metadata can be sent to PoolParty for semantic analysis. PoolParty identifies relevant concepts, topics, entities, and taxonomy terms, then returns enriched tags to the DAM.
Business value: Faster asset retrieval, lower metadata maintenance effort, and better reuse of approved content.
Direction: PoolParty to OpenText Core Digital Asset Management
PoolParty can serve as the master source for controlled vocabularies, taxonomies, and classification rules. These governed terms are synchronized into OpenText Core DAM so users tag assets using approved business language rather than inconsistent free text.
Business value: Stronger metadata governance and more reliable enterprise-wide asset classification.
Direction: Bi-directional
OpenText Core DAM asset metadata and usage signals can be enriched in PoolParty to build a semantic layer for search. PoolParty can expand search queries with related concepts, synonyms, and hierarchical terms, then return improved search context to the DAM interface.
Business value: Less time spent searching, higher asset reuse, and faster content production cycles.
Direction: OpenText Core Digital Asset Management to PoolParty
Asset rights, usage restrictions, expiration dates, and regional availability stored in OpenText Core DAM can be mapped into PoolParty as semantic attributes. PoolParty can then classify assets by policy-related concepts such as approved for web, internal use only, or region restricted.
Business value: Lower compliance risk and better control over asset usage.
Direction: PoolParty to OpenText Core Digital Asset Management
PoolParty can analyze relationships between concepts, campaigns, products, and audiences to recommend related assets stored in OpenText Core DAM. For example, when a marketer selects a product image, the system can suggest matching videos, localized versions, or campaign banners.
Business value: Better content reuse and more consistent brand execution.
Direction: Bi-directional
PoolParty can manage multilingual taxonomies and concept mappings, then push localized metadata into OpenText Core DAM. In return, regional teams can add local terms or market-specific labels in the DAM, which can be reviewed and normalized in PoolParty.
Business value: Faster localization workflows and better global content governance.
Direction: OpenText Core Digital Asset Management to PoolParty
Usage data from OpenText Core DAM such as downloads, views, campaign associations, and asset types can be linked to PoolParty concepts. This enables semantic analysis of which topics, products, or campaigns drive the most asset engagement.
Business value: Better visibility into which assets and themes deliver the most value.
Direction: PoolParty to OpenText Core Digital Asset Management
PoolParty can act as the semantic hub linking DAM assets to products, campaigns, people, locations, and topics. OpenText Core DAM can consume these relationships to improve asset context, governance, and downstream integration with CMS, PIM, or marketing platforms.
Business value: Stronger content intelligence and a more scalable enterprise information model.
